"* Change the SSH port"
"Why are you doing this? What will you achieve by it?"
Changing the port does not improve security. It does, however:
- dramatically reduce the noise associated with the fleet of password guessing bots that hit open SSH server daily.
- make it reasonable to assume that a password guess attempt is specifically targeting your serve, and therefor consideration for escalation and follow up.
Signal to noise ratio. Less noise make it possible to discover the signal.

One factor likely at play here is the low cost of licensing MS products under the enterprise/volume licensing agreements. Where I'm at it's costing well under $100/person/year to license Windows, Office, Exchange, SharePoint and a few other odds & ends. IIRC, for just under $50/person/year, we get Windows & the basic Office suite, add another $10/person/year to get client access licenses for Exchange & SharePoint; add another $10 for Visio, Project...
It's hard to carry the FOSS banner at that price.

I've been using hybrid hardware/software load balancers since 2004, and over time I came to different conclusions than the author on load balancing algorithms, SSL offload, layer 3/4 vs. layer 7 load balancing, relative performance of SSL on load balancers, etc.
I also place a high value on proxy-capable load balancers for use as a 'control plain' for all ingress into the data centers. I.E. - All Internet accessible content is served by URL filtering, proxy-type, SSL capable load balancers, even if the availability requirements do not warrant redundant web/app servers. This allows us to control access to the application by URL and host header, to filter content as needed, to view and manage the status of all services at a single location, to manage all SSL certs in a single location, to automatically re-direct users to a fail whale when the app is down, etc.
The argument against 'doing it all' with the load balancers generally boils down to performance. My counter to that is my circa 2004 Netscalers have no problems doing 1800 requests/second, all SSL, all proxied, and all content switched/content filtered.

A globally routable v6 network isn't too hard to do at home with tunnelbroker.net and similar services. A Dlink DIR-825 has enough v6 support to hold up it's end of the tunnel and route a /64. Clients (Mac, Windows, Unix's) 'just work'. Tunnelbroker does the hard part.
To move a whole enterprise is hard.

On the other hand, when I had to give a hiring recommendation on a key lead technical architect position for a multi-billion dollar organization, I searched usenet for old posts from this person (perfectly legal - I cleared it with general council first).
Matching up name+date+e-mail domain wasn't hard, so I knew I had the right person. The search taught me that the person was thoughtful, articulate, analytical; had a very good grasp of the complexity of the domain and the technology underlying the domain, did not rush to judgment, etc.
Had her posts been filled with OMG-WTF snarky crap, or if her posts had lots of dumb questions that could have been answered with a bit of self-directed study, she would not have been hired.
